1、IDEA如何安裝SonarLint插件
1.打開 Idea
2.點擊【File】
3.點擊【Settings】
4.點擊【Plugins】
5.在搜索欄中輸入「sonarlint」關鍵字
6.點擊【Install】進行安裝
7.重啓Idea
2、IDEA如何鏈接Sonar服務器
1.打開 Idea
2.點擊【File】→【Settings】
3.選擇【SonarLint General Settings】
4.點擊【+】
5.ConfigurationName:請輸入鏈接名,如SonarQube
6.Choosea Connection Type:sonarqube
7.SonarQubeURL:http://xxxx
8.AuthenticationType:Login/Password
•Login:請輸入sonar系統登陸用戶名
•Password:請輸入sonar系統登陸密碼
9.點擊【Next】,提示鏈接成功
3、IDEA中SonarLint如何關聯sonar已有項目
1.打開Eclipse
2.依次點擊【File】→【Settings】→【OtherSettings】→【SonarLint Project Settings】
3.Bindto server:選擇以前的sonar鏈接名,如SonarQube
4.點擊【Updateproject list】,下載Sonar全部項目列表
5.在【SonarQubeproject】中選擇sonar對應的項目名,如jar-kdc-api,點擊【OK】完成關聯
4、IDEA中SonarLint如何進行代碼掃描
u掃描整個工程
1.打開 IDEA
2.右擊項目名稱,如jar-kdc-api
3.點擊【SonarLint】
4.點擊【AnalyzeAll Files with SonarLint】
5.彈出確認窗口,點擊【Proceed】繼續
6.【SonarLint Analysis】窗口會顯示掃描進度
u掃描單個文件
打開單個文件,sonarlint會自動進行sonar掃描api